An authentic outdoor lifestyle is inherently conservationist. The global outdoor community strictly adheres to the seven principles of Leave No Trace to ensure that natural habitats remain pristine for generations to come: Plan ahead and prepare. Travel and camp on durable surfaces. Dispose of waste properly (pack it in, pack it out). Leave what you find. Minimize campfire impacts. Respect wildlife. Be considerate of other visitors.
